This riveting and expansive book explores the intriguing world of chess, unraveling the intricate strategies and captivating tales intertwined with its checkered history. Within its pages, medieval tournaments clash with modern grandmaster duels, as the author unveils the profound impact of chess on civilizations across time. Delving into the depths of this ancient game, the author illuminates the profound insights it offers into human nature. From the meticulous calculations of positional play to the intuitive brilliance of sacrificial gambits, chess mirrors the complexities of life's triumphs and pitfalls, revealing the delicate balance between strategy and creativity. The book's thematic depth extends beyond the board, exploring the role of chess as a tool for education, a catalyst for social change, and a metaphor for life's challenges. Through captivating stories and vivid descriptions, the author breathes life into the legendary figures and pivotal moments that have shaped the game's evolution. This book's insights not only enhance our understanding of chess but also provide a unique lens through which to view the human experience. It is a testament to the enduring power of this timeless game, offering a wealth of knowledge and inspiration for players and enthusiasts alike.
